The rumor mill is firing on all cylinders again when it comes to Jadeveon Clowney. For a while now it has been known that the Houston Texans and their star pass rusher don't see eye-to-eye on a contract. Due to that, it's felt like Clowney's time with the Texans was coming to an end.

However, trade talks have been fluctuating. They've gotten extremely hot just to cool down again on multiple occasion. Things have never been hotter than they are now though.

Although it didn't seem like it would happen at first, it's starting to look like the Miami Dolphins could actually pull it off and get Clowney. They definitely believe so at least.

According to Armando Salguero and Adam H. Beasley of the Miami Herald, the Dolphins believe they're the favorites to land Jadeveon Clowney.

“The Miami Dolphins have re-engaged with the Houston Texans to explore the possibility of making a trade that would bring Jadeveon Clowney to Miami, and consider themselves the leader in the sweepstakes to land the pass rusher.

The Dolphins recently visited with Clowney, who met multiple persons within the organization as part of a recruiting effort of sorts to get the player to accept a trade to Miami. Part of this effort included a meeting with coach Brian Flores.

The effort, by the way, was necessary because sources say Clowney was at least initially not in love with the idea of coming to Miami. The Dolphins believe that has changed to some degree.”

This is interesting because not that long ago, many believed the Dolphins didn't have much of a chance at getting Clowney. It seemed like he wasn't interested in going to South Beach and that was essentially taking them out of the race. Clearly something has changed.
